Understanding the Inverter vs UPS Choice in Nagaon
The fundamental difference between a traditional home inverter and an offline UPS lies in their switchover time and output regulation. In Nagaon, where Assam's energy ecosystem is rapidly modernising through grid upgrades, understanding these technical differences is crucial:
- Traditional Inverters: Designed for long-duration backup during APDCL outages, but feature a slower switchover time that causes computers and smart appliances to reboot.
- Conventional UPS Systems: Engineered with rapid switchover speeds to protect sensitive electronics, but typically offer very limited runtime.

Performance Side-by-Side
When comparing performance in Nagaon's Warm-Humid environment, the differences in operational efficiency become clear. A standard backup system must manage high humidity levels while maintaining power quality:
- Switchover Speed: Standard inverters take up to 30-50 milliseconds to switch, whereas a UPS transitions in under 10 milliseconds, preventing data loss.
- Surge Handling: Inverters handle high startup currents for motors and fans better than small-capacity desktop UPS units.
- Power Quality: Pure sine wave outputs from high-quality systems protect premium household appliances from hum and electrical stress, unlike cheaper square-wave alternatives.
Lifespan and Durability
Durability in Nagaon's humid climate is a major factor in long-term satisfaction. The choice of technology directly impacts how often you will need to replace components:
- Legacy Batteries: Traditional lead-acid and tubular batteries used with conventional inverters require regular water topping and typically show degraded performance within a few years.
- UPS Batteries: Internal sealed batteries in standard UPS systems are sensitive to ambient heat and often require replacement every two to three years.

Frequently Asked Questions
Which is better for Nagaon — a traditional inverter or a UPS?
For basic backup during long outages, a traditional inverter works, while a UPS is necessary to keep computers running without rebooting. However, an integrated BESS like PuREPower offers the best of both worlds with sub-10ms switchover and long-duration backup capacity in a single unit.
How long does each option last in Nagaon's Warm-Humid conditions?
Traditional lead-acid batteries used with inverters typically last 3 to 5 years and require regular water topping. Standard UPS batteries last 2 to 3 years. In contrast, the advanced integrated storage in PuREPower is designed for a lifespan of over 10 years with zero maintenance.
